A Considered Approach to Installation
A good installation involves more than fixing indoor and outdoor units to a property. The system must suit the space, be positioned correctly and be installed so it can operate, drain and be maintained properly. Before quoting, we carry out a site survey and discuss the customer's requirements.
• Room size, layout and intended use
• Suitable heating and cooling capacity
• Indoor and outdoor unit positioning
• Pipework and trunking routes
• Condensate drainage
• Electrical-supply requirements
• Noise and vibration
• Safe access for future servicing
• Manufacturer requirements and warranty conditions
Installation Corrections and Improvements
Not every system problem is caused by faulty equipment. Poor positioning, drainage defects, damaged or inadequate insulation, vibration and untidy or unsupported pipework can affect reliability and performance. We inspect existing installations and advise on practical improvements where appropriate.
• Condensate leaks or poor drainage
• Inadequate or damaged pipe insulation
• Excessive vibration or noise
• Untidy or unsupported pipework and cables
• Poorly positioned indoor or outdoor units
• Inadequate access for servicing
• Unsuitable trunking or external finishing
• Installation-related performance problems
• Incomplete or questionable workmanship
Each system is assessed individually. Where specialist electrical work, major alterations or manufacturer involvement is required, this will be explained before further work proceeds.
